Hi Priya, Another option for this series of instruments is to use Keithley’s Test Script Builder to define your own commands. You could define a function that set those
parameters, then call that function with streamdevice. I’ve found it relatively easy to use, though maybe too much of a learning curve if this is the most complicated thing you want to do. Garth From: [email protected] [mailto:[email protected]]
On Behalf Of priya tiwari Hello, I am trying communication with KEITHLEY 2400 on serial port(RS-232).I sent command "*IDN?" it has performed very well and i got the output. i want to reset the device and the commands are *RST :SOUR:FUNC VOLT :SOUR:VOLT:MODE FIX :SOUR:VOLT:RANG 20 :SOUR:VOLT:LEV 10 :OUTP ON :READ? now,How to write program in VDCT for performing all commands sequentially.Actually i have no idea about this.please help me.... Q.2: How to send commands to device at run time in VDCT? what is the format of caput? on that time Thanks in advance |
